Over 40 million people worldwide are blind or have low vision that cannot be corrected through conventional methods. This number is expected to double by 2020, with over 90% of visually impaired people living in developing countries like India where access to vision services is limited. A majority of children with low vision in countries like India are sent to blind schools instead of receiving vision enhancement services that could allow them to attend regular schools. With training and low vision aids, visually impaired individuals can live independently, but many lack awareness of and access to these services.
